#f72b68 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f72b68 is composed of 96.9% red, 16.9%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82.6%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 342.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 56.9%. #f72b68 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ff56d0 with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#f72b68 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f72b68 has RGB values of R:247, G:43,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.83, Y:0.58,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16198504.

Shades and Tints of #f72b68
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0105 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f72b68
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919191 is the less saturated color, while #f72b68 is the most saturated one.
